Athens (ATH) to Noshahr Airport (NSH) Flight Distance

The flight distance from Eleftherios Venizelos International Airport (ATH) in Athens, Greece to Noshahr Airport (NSH) in Noshahr Airport, Iran is 2,430 kilometers (1,510 miles / 1,312 nautical miles). The estimated flight time for this route is approximately 4h, flying east at a heading of 85°.

This is a medium-haul route that may be operated by either narrow-body or wide-body aircraft depending on demand. Passengers can expect a meal service on most carriers.

This is an international route connecting Greece with Iran. It is an intercontinental flight between Europe and Asia. Travelers should check visa requirements, customs regulations, and any travel advisories before booking.

Time zone information: When it's 01:55 in Athens, it's 03:25 in Noshahr Airport.

The return flight from Noshahr Airport (NSH) to Athens (ATH) follows a heading of 282° (west northwest). Actual flight times may vary depending on wind conditions, air traffic, and the specific aircraft used.
